We are currently recruiting for an experienced Band 4 Plumber to support West London NHS Trust on a 3-month contract basis. The successful candidate will be responsible for carrying out both routine and non-routine maintenance works across the site, including repairs, planned preventative maintenance, minor installations, and reactive work requests.
Working Hours:
- Monday to Thursday: 8:00am – 4:30pm
- Friday: 8:00am – 4:00pm
Main Duties:
- Carry out new works, repairs, and routine planned maintenance.
- Work on mechanical, heating, hot and cold-water plant, equipment, and services.
- Complete reactive work requests and minor installation tasks efficiently.
- Carry out weekly planned preventative maintenance tasks.
- Escort contractors carrying out inspections and installations.
- Maintain tool lists and comply with Health & Safety and Security Regulations.
- Always follow all Trust policies and procedures.
Essential Requirements:
- Minimum NVQ Level 3 in Plumbing, Refrigeration, or Mechanical Services.
- Experience in a mechanical service area such as gas, refrigeration, or heat pumps.
